For what it’s worth, we have 2 Current IC Pro on a 12” wide x 12” deep x 36” long tank. I did get a acro that’s about 6” below the surface to encrust the frag and is sprouting a branch in 2 months. Anecdotal evidence and not a chance I would use these for a SPS tank but sufficient to make me get all excited about polyp extension :) Tank is only 5 months old and upgrade plans in the works.
